fn compute_num_lifetime_params(&mut self, id: NodeId, generics: &Generics) {
let def_id = self.r.local_def_id(id);
let count = generics
.params
.iter()
.filter(|param| matches!(param.kind, ast::GenericParamKind::Lifetime { .. }))
.count();
self.r.item_generics_num_lifetimes.insert(def_id, count);
}
